Q: When can deliveries come through the loading dock at Arlenford Works? A: The dock on Cooper's Yard accepts deliveries Monday to Friday, 07:00–15:30. Contractors arriving outside these hours must book a slot with the duty supervisor at least one working day in advance. Vehicles over 7.5 tonnes should use the south ramp only. Once a slot is confirmed, the roller shutter can be raised from the keypad beside the intercom using the code below.

staff pass of baweg-bawep = bdg-AIU-1

14:05 — Support began receiving reports from the Westbrook fulfillment site that pick lists were routing workers to empty bins. 14:18 — On-call confirmed the optimizer was consuming a stale inventory snapshot after the morning reindex failed silently. 14:31 — Rollback to the prior optimizer version restored correct routing; no orders were lost, though roughly forty picks required manual correction. Support should cite the specific affected release when responding to tickets, identified by the token below.

session token of kahog-bahif = htk9_f63daec35

Quick context before you review: when the notification fan-out queue on Pingwhistle backs up, the dispatcher starts shedding low-priority pushes, which is intentional. What's not intentional is the retry storm from the mobile gateway that follows. We fixed that by capping retries and widening the drain window, so please don't "simplify" those numbers back. If consumer lag crosses the alert threshold, bump the worker pool before touching anything else. The current production settings for the dispatcher are as follows.

service settings:
[beldor]
team = fenmir
access_code = ac_6e364e
host = beldor.lumiccorp.test
port = 11211
owner = oliix.quenok
peer = ralmir.lumicdata.local